Transportation Plan HighlightsTransportation Plan Highlights
LAT Transportation• GSFC procedure 433-PLAN-0018, LAT Instrument Transportation Plan.
– Environmentally controlled air ride van.– Purge cart and instrumentation maintained by GSFC– Procedures used previously for LAT shipment from SLAC
• LAT shipment contains all of the equipment required for set-up at GD-SASS
EGSE Transportation• Racks packed in custom crates used for shipment to NRL.• Dedicated air ride van.• Departed NRL on Tuesday (9/12) for Friday (9/15) arrival at GD.
MGSE Transportation• NRL tractor/driver• Planned departure Saturday (9/16) for Monday (9/18) arrival at GD• No critical use equipment.

Early Activities Flow at GD-SASSEarly Activities Flow at GD-SASS
• LAT Delivery– GSFC providing transportation to SASS and forklift to unload LAT– SASS support in place for all LAT activities– All GSE required for this phase is shipped with the LAT
• LAT Post-ship Inspection– Quality Assurance team will perform visual inspection, review
transportation data.• LAT Post-ship Electrical Test
– Facility and network requirements for LAT EGSE is documented in ICN-99 and are in place
– Performing same tests with same EGSE as at NRL• LAT Hand-Off to GSFC
– Process in place• LAT Mechanical Installation
– Pathfinding activities performed and lessons learned have been implemented in procedures

SLAC/GD-SASS PreparationSLAC/GD-SASS PreparationNetwork Connectivity• SLAC network hardware delivered and installed at GD-SASS
– Basic network connectivity established between SLAC and FoF August 15.– Connectivity for post-ship tests will be verified when EGSE arrives (VSC, Mobile
Computing Rack, BPU).– Network connectivity for Observatory Test configuration is in-work
– Required for Observatory CPT mid October.– Demonstrate LAT data transfer via GD-SASS LAN.
LAT to Spacecraft Integration • Pathfinding at GD-SASS Completed August 23, 2006 • Objectives
– Dry run the LAT to Spacecraft integration procedure using spare grid with mass simulators.
– Install all integration hardware to verify pinned bolted interface.• Summary
– LAT GPR and 4x4 Lift Fixture used to lift LAT Simulator– All interface hardware was successfully installed.– Integration procedure redlined during operation.– Documented Lessons Learned
LICOS-AstroRT Test Environment Verification• Command protocol demonstration at SASS completed 8/10• LAT LICOS test script validation on-going at SLAC

SummarySummary
• The LAT instrument as-built configuration is in accordance with current engineering and instrument level requirements.
• Documentation, preparation and pathfinding for transporting and handling the LAT have been completed.
• All EGSE and MGSE have been identified and its use has been demonstrated.
• The LAT instrument is ready for shipment. • The team has the necessary preparations in place for successful
integration of LAT with the observatory.
